Method of preparing ultra-low molecular weight keratin peptide

The present disclosure relates to methods of preparing an ultra-low molecular weight keratin peptide and use thereof. In particular, the present disclosure relates to a method of preparing an ultra-low molecular weight keratin peptide using culturing a microorganism having keratinolytic activity in a medium including keratin, ultrafiltration, ion exchange chromatography and gel filtration chromatography, a peptide prepared by the method, and a cosmetic and food composition for preventing or improving skin aging or skin wrinkles including the same. According to the method of preparing a keratin peptide of the present invention, it is possible to eco-friendly biologically treat waste resources and efficiently purify and recover anti-aging functional ultra-low molecular weight keratin peptides. In addition, the keratin peptide of the present disclosure breaks down collagen to have abilities to inhibit MMP-1 expression and activity, which is an enzyme that causes skin aging, which has an excellent effect on anti-skin aging and skin wrinkle improvement and has no toxicity to skin cells. It is suitable for use as a cosmetic, pharmaceutical or food composition for preventing, improving or treating skin aging or skin wrinkles, thereby being effectively used for the efficient and rapid production and development of high value-added functional cosmetic substances.

ANTI-AGING AND ANTI-INFLAMMATORY COMPOSITION COMPRISING TEA PLANT ROOT EXTRACT FOR TREATMENT OF FINE DUST-CAUSED SKIN CELL DAMAGE AND REINFORCEMENT OF SKIN BARRIER

The present specification discloses a composition for external application to skin, containing a tea plant root extract as an active ingredient, for treatment of skin damage caused by fine dust, whereby the expression level of one or more selected from a group consisting of IL-36G (NM_019618), S100A7 (NM_002963), S100A8 (NM_002964) and XDH (NM_000379), which are genes in skin cells the expression level of which is affected by fine dust, is regulated to a normal level.

COMPOSITION FOR IMPROVING SKIN CONDITIONS

An object of the present invention is to provide a novel food material effective for improving skin conditions. The present invention provides a composition for use in improving skin conditions, comprising a Lactococcus bacterium as an active ingredient. Examples of the Lactococcus bacterium include Lactococcus lactis. The skin conditions are skin conditions deteriorated by light exposure, such as an increase in skin redness and a decrease in skin moisture content.

COMPOSITION FOR PREVENTING OR IMPROVING UV-INDUCED SKIN DAMAGE USING HYDROANGENOL AS ACTIVE INGREDIENT

Provided is a composition for preventing or improving UV-induced skin damage that contains hydrangenol derived from the extract of Hydrangea serrata as an active ingredient. The composition containing hydrangenol derived from the extract of Hydrangea serrata is able to increase secretion of hyaluronic acid and procollagen type-1 and inhibit secretion of MMP-1 in skin cells, and therefore effective in preventing or improving UV-induced damage of skin cells. Accordingly, the hydrangenol-containing composition is usefully available as a quasi-drug, drug, food, or cosmetic composition.
